It’s actually worse than 4k 90hz because unless the game is using SPS or Sampler Feedback, you have to render the scene twice for the two different view points.

VR unless well optimised with those sort of features is significantly more demanding than the flat screen resolution equivalents. For example when iRacing implemented SPS apparently it led to a performance boost of around 20-30% iirc. One could infer that for that game at least, the requirement for rendering 2 viewpoints led to around 20-30% higher overhead than the flat equivalent would have. It also comes with some drawbacks though especially as regards the 3D effect so it isn’t better than just having the required performance in the first place.

I think the 3070 (Or indeed whatever AMD release soon in that ballpark) will still do a fantastic job at relatively reasonable cost, you just have to be realistic and understand that you can’t max out all settings in a lot of games.
